Web14 jun. 2024 · Chalazion typically causes yellowish swelling visible on the underside of the eyelid. In external hordeolum, a small yellowish pustule develops at the base of an eyelash, surrounded by hyperemia, induration, and diffuse oedema. Symptoms of an internal hordeolum are the same as for a chalazion but with more pain, redness and oedema. WebA hordeolum is a tender, inflamed nodule and can be observed with careful inspection of the external or internal eyelid. WebA stye (hordeolum) is a tender red bump on the edge of the eyelid. It is an infection of a gland of the eyelid. The infection is most often caused by bacteria called staph (Staphylococcus aureus). The most common symptoms are redness and swelling of the eyelid. In most cases a stye will go away on its own. Web15 mrt. 2016 · The hordeolum is pointing at the time of initial presentation. The hordeolum proves refractory to more conservative medical therapy. 1,5,7-10 Incision and drainage of external hordeola may be performed at the slit lamp using topical anesthesia and an 18-gauge or 20-gauge needle. WebA hordeolum can be located internally or externally in relation to the eyelid and tarsal plate. It is essentially an abscess of the eyelid. An internal hordeolum is a bacterial infection of the Meibomian gland and usually points to the inside or conjunctiva (Figure 196-2). WebThe majority of eyelid lesions are benign, ranging from innocuous cysts and chalazion/hordeolum to nevi and papillomas. Key features that should prompt further investigation include gradual enlargement, central ulceration or induration, irregular borders, eyelid margin destruction or loss of lashes, and telangiectasia. Web1 aug. 2024 · Billing for incision and drainage procedures (CPT codes 10060, 10061, 10160) for treatment of paronychia of the foot when avulsion or resection of the toenail has been performed to treat the same condition, is not appropriate. Pus-producing paronychia without ingrown toenail is relatively uncommon on the foot. Web23 jan. 2007 · Procedural photographs for the incision and drainage of a chalazion. (A) Draping of the patient with sufficient exposure of the lesion in the left upper lid. First, the eye is anesthetized topically. Then a mixture of lidocaine and epinephrine is injected into the eyelid to provide local anesthesia.

WebEngraving and drainage surgery is indicated if Hordeolum is large or if it is refractory to medical therapy. A stye, also known as a hordeolum, is a bacterial infection of an oil gland in the eyelid. [4] This results in a red tender bump at the edge of the eyelid. [1] [5] The outside or the inside of the eyelid can be affected. An internal hordeolum affects the Meibomian (oil) glands within the eyelids whereas an external hordeolum (stye) affects the glands associated with the eyelashes.
